Description: Royal Air Force- Italy, the Balkans and South-east Europe, 1942-1945. Three RAF ground crew, Corporal W Faulds, Leading Aircraftman G Gregory and Leading Aircraftman L Mansfield, load packets of newspapers into a Vickers Wellington GR Mark XIII, MF263, of No. 221 Squadron RAF at Kalamaki/Hassani, Greece, for dropping to villages in Macedonia cut off by the winter snows and destroyed communications. Note the elaborate aerial array of the ASV Mark II anti-submarine radar carried on this aircraft.
